如何用范围连接查找值覆盖
连接总能检验等式,这真是怪事。但连接的作用并不仅限于此。我们还可以根据“小于或等于”与“大于或等于”来应用连接。我甚至还能想到一个“不等于”应用连接的例子。事实上,有许多方法建立连接,范围连接只是其中的一种。
虽然我们都知道教科书中关系乘法的例子,但SQL Server开发人员一般还是应用连接来结合两个表格(列表A)。
儿子张浩文是毕业于西南交大环境工程的研究生 SELECT T1.*, lumnOfInterest
FROM T1, T2
这样你得到T1行数与T2行数的积。这在概念上很有趣,但实际上你又用过多少次呢?
我们倾向于根据等式来考虑连接(lumnName = lumnName)。但是,你的表格中可能包含这样的信息,如税率、保险费率与运价。例如,如果你的包裹没有1千克重,你支付的价格为x;如果它的重量在1至4千克之间,你支付的价格为y。由于它可以匹配较大的行数,所以我将其为范围连接。
你可以用BETWEEN关键字来表达连接。首先,假定两个表格(列表B)。在上述数据库中,假定两个表格(列表C)。列表D中包含发货人的税率表。列表E为发货表格中的值。列表F中包含将所有这些值结合起来的概念。列表G中为在表格中应用概念所得到的值。
如前两列所示,我们有个问题。重量1与ShippingRates表中的两行对应,因此我们稍微精确一个数据的边界。我们错在将MinWeight和MaxWeight栏定义为整数。如果我们将它们改为浮点数,并略微调整一下MinWeight值(第二行为1.01,第三行为4.01),就可以解决问题。列表H中为得到的新结果。
你还可以将同样的技巧应用于几乎所有包含范围的数据类型中,如征收所得税的工资、保险费率年龄、重量以及人口统计分析之中。
新标门窗无锡哪家治疗白癜风医院好
六安白癜风治疗较好的医院
-
川博携手济源研究院举办“张大千临摹济源壁画研究”学术交流会
川博携手玄奘研究学术研究院举办“名家真迹玄奘画先为研究学术研究”学术...
2024-03-27
-
️来自霍格沃茨的趣味魔法编程让应用程序耕于心田,令魔法绽于指尖。影子老师全新力作,众人翘首以待,下周
...
2024-01-08
-
美元霸权陨落?俄气27个买家开设卢布帐户,美元对卢布跌破59大关
这些年,American几日挥舞着“美元大棒”,不是威胁这个第三世界,就是击打...
2023-12-09
-
关乎大资金动向!科创板“芯片”指数来了,42只样本股名单公布;上交所几大指数也调整,腾讯、美团等权重
A股、公司股票多个极其重要指标公布或修正,这意味着之外的大资金样式也...
2023-11-27
-
"零售之王"换帅出炉!27年"老招行"王良接棒,保持战略执行不偏移、不动摇
“批发人就时会”换帅出炉! 采访授予悉,5翌年19日下午,招商银行业召开...
2023-11-19
-
世界顶尖风景大片,愤慨心灵的万年奇观!
有着大树平滑的一块,好不可思议纵使后新生命以痛吻我,我仍报之以歌万丈...
2023-11-18